Step-by-Step Guide to Master Mind Relaxation Tricks
Trick #1: Deep Breathing Exercises (5-4-3-2-1 Method)
- Breathe in deeply for 5 seconds.
- Hold your breath for 4 seconds.
- Exhale slowly for 3 seconds.
- Pause again for 2 seconds.
- Repeat until calm returns. This method resets your nervous system faster than you can say ‘coffee break.’
Trick #2: Visualization Techniques
Picture yourself in a serene environment—a beach at sunset or tucked away in a cozy cabin surrounded by snow-capped mountains. Engage all five senses: What do you hear? Smell? Feel against your skin? Visualization rewires your brain toward tranquility.
Trick #3: Journaling Without Overthinking It
Here’s a terrible tip I tried once: Keeping a bullet-journal filled with color-coded trackers, fancy fonts, and elaborate doodles. Spoiler—you’ll burn out fast. Instead, grab any old notebook and jot down three things daily that bring you joy. Simple works better.

Best Practices for Achieving Inner Peace
Tip #1: Limit Digital Detox
No, putting away your phone won’t magically solve everything—but it helps. Set boundaries. No social media before bed or during meals. Trust me; your timeline will survive without you.
Tip #2: Practice Saying No
Saying no isn’t rude—it’s self-care. Whether it’s turning down extra work tasks or skipping events that drain you, prioritizing your energy leads to long-term balance. Remember: A well-rested soul shines brighter than scattered sparks.
